Teenage Silvie and her parents are living in a hut as an exercise in experimental archaeology. Her father is obsessed with imagining and enacting the harshness of Iron Age life. Haunting Silvie's narrative is the story of a bog girl sacrificed by those closest to her, and the landscape both keeps and reveals the secrets of past violence and ritual as the summer builds to its harrowing climax. <b>Touching and disturbing.</b>
